Kitchen grout replacement services involve removing old, damaged, or stained grout from between tiles and installing fresh, durable grout in its place. This process typically includes carefully removing the existing grout without damaging the surrounding tiles, thoroughly cleaning the joints, and applying new grout that matches the style and color preferences of the property owner. The goal is to restore the appearance of the tiled surfaces while ensuring the joints are properly sealed to prevent future issues. Skilled contractors use specialized tools and techniques to deliver a clean, professional finish that enhances the overall look of kitchens, bathrooms, and other tiled areas.
Replacing kitchen grout helps address a variety of common problems that can affect the functionality and aesthetics of tiled surfaces. Over time, grout can become cracked, crumbling, or discolored due to regular use, water exposure, or cleaning agents. These issues not only diminish the visual appeal but can also lead to water leaks and mold growth if left unaddressed. Replacing the grout restores the integrity of the tiled surface, sealing gaps that could harbor mold or bacteria, and preventing water from seeping behind tiles.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or grout repairs in kitchens often range from $250 to $600 for many smaller jobs. These projects usually involve regrouting or sealing small areas and are common in homes with standard tile setups.
Full Grout Replacement - Complete replacement of grout in a standard kitchen can typically cost between $1,000 and $3,000, depending on the size of the area and grout type. Many local contractors handle these projects within this range, with larger kitchens tending toward the higher end.
Large or Complex Projects - Larger, more complex grout replacement projects, such as extensive tile work or specialty grout, can reach $4,000 or more. Fewer projects fall into this high-cost range, usually reserved for extensive renovations or commercial spaces.
Factors Affecting Costs - The overall cost can vary based on the tile size, grout color, and accessibility of the area. Local service providers can offer estimates tailored to specific project details within these typical ranges.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When should I consider replacing kitchen grout? Replacing kitchen grout may be needed if it shows signs of cracking, discoloration, or mold growth that cannot be cleaned effectively.
Can replacing grout improve my kitchen's appearance? Yes, fresh grout can enhance the overall look of your kitchen by making tiles appear cleaner and more uniform.
What types of grout are suitable for kitchen areas? Service providers often recommend epoxy or cement-based grouts for kitchens due to their durability and resistance to moisture.
Is grout replacement necessary when replacing kitchen tiles? Not always, but if the existing grout is damaged or stained, replacing it can help maintain the integrity and appearance of your tile installation.
How do local contractors ensure proper grout installation? They typically prepare the surface thoroughly, select the appropriate grout type, and apply it carefully to ensure a long-lasting finish.
